Output 58ffd9e81e06d5f273870b1bf29723d0d159be3a93bfe17bb7358fbf9622d81a:0

value
289767397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5aee402496cbd7df64cc76e9af4e5b5333da69cb OP_EQUALVERIFY OP_CHECKSIG
address
19HoECpNtUAXP6byJZDuLVGhJSKMddqxTG
transaction
58ffd9e81e06d5f273870b1bf29723d0d159be3a93bfe17bb7358fbf9622d81a
confirmations
519128
spent
true